Texas Football's $80M Practice Facility: A Sneak Peek at the Longhorns' New Home (2026)

The world of college football is about to witness a significant upgrade in Texas, where an $80 million indoor football facility is taking shape. This new addition to the Longhorns' training grounds is more than just a practice bubble; it's a symbol of progress and a testament to the team's commitment to excellence.

As we delve into the details, it's evident that this facility is a game-changer. The current practice bubble, with its single revolving door, has served its purpose for over two decades. However, as coach Steve Sarkisian humorously pointed out, the inefficiencies of getting a large team and staff in and out quickly can be a source of frustration.

The New Facility: A Game-Changer

The upcoming Frank & Wofford Denius Indoor Football Facility promises to revolutionize the Longhorns' training experience. With an official opening set for August, the team will soon enjoy a state-of-the-art space designed for efficient and effective practice sessions.

A Look at the Progress

Recent photos showcase the impressive progress made on this ambitious project. The facility, located just south of Darrell K Royal-Texas Memorial Stadium, is taking shape rapidly.
